Preserving
For preserving use the pizza oven function.
Preserving Jars
• Only use commercially available preserving jars (preserving jars with a
rubber ring and glass lid) for preserving.
• Jars with screw or bayonet tops are unsuitable, as are metal tins.
Shelf Positions
• Use the 2nd shelf position from the bottom for preserving.
Notes on Preserving
• Use the universal tray for preserving. There is room on this tray for up
to 8 preserving jars of 1 litre capacity.
• Pour two cups of water onto the universal tray to ensure that there is
sufficient humidity in the oven.
• Position the preserving jars on the universal tray such that they do
not touch each other.
• The preserving jars should all be filled with the same amount and
closed.
Preserving Times
☞ Select pizza oven function and set temperature to 160 °C.
Fruit and Pickled Gherkins
• As soon as bubbles start to form in the liquid in the first jar, normally
front right, switch off the oven. With 1 litre jars after 10 to
20 minutes.
Leave the jars to stand in the closed oven for a further 30 minutes –
in the case of delicate fruits, e. g. strawberries, approx. 15 minutes.
Vegetables and Meat
• As soon as air bubbles start to form in the liquid in the first jar, turn
the temperature down to 100 °C.
Leave the food to be preserved to continue to cook at 100 °C for
approx. 60–90 minutes.
• Then switch off the oven and leave the jars to stand in the closed
oven for a further 30 minutes.
